''Things Mr. Welch Is Not Allowed to Do in an RPG'' is ExactlyWhatItSaysOnTheTin -- a list of things Mr. Welch, poster boy for TheLoonie, has been banned from doing in TabletopGames. It is ''[[ArchivePanic long]]'' (2,595 items at last count), imaginative, full of {{Defied Trope}}s (as in the {{Game Master}}s doing the defying to him), and often really funny.

The original list of 25 debuted in 2005 on a Livejournal entry by [=TheGlen=], but has since been updated every few weeks in blocks of 25. According to the author, the list contains jokes related to over fifty different roleplaying games, the majority of which regard the various editions of ''TabletopGame/DungeonsAndDragons''. Other games that appear frequently include the ''Franchise/StarWars'' tabletop games, ''TabletopGame/{{Deadlands}}'', ''TabletopGame/Cyberpunk2020'', ''TabletopGame/SeventhSea'', ''TabletopGame/WerewolfTheApocalypse'', ''TabletopGame/{{Aeon}} Trinity'', ''TabletopGame/IronClaw'', ''TabletopGame/IronKingdoms'', ''{{Anime/Robotech}}'', and ''TabletopGame/{{GURPS}}''.
